A cinematic, photorealistic wide-angle shot from inside a spacecraft looking out a circular window into the deep blackness of space. On the left side of the frame, a argcelestial body left: massive, highly detailed crescent Moon dominates the view, showcasing intricate craters and rugged terrain illuminated by harsh sunlight. On the right side, a smaller argcelestial body right: crescent Earth glows with blue oceans and white atmospheric clouds. In the immediate foreground on the far left, an argforeground element: astronaut's arm wearing a dark blue spacesuit is visible, featuring a prominent argpatch logo: NASA patch on the shoulder. The astronaut is holding a digital tablet with a glowing blue, complex user interface. The edge of the spacecraft window frames the scene, with subtle lens flares and reflections on the glass adding to the immersive, sci-fi documentary aesthetic. High contrast, hyper-realistic textures, 8k resolution.
